Bochum snap up Bayern academy talent Göttlicher

The 17-year-old is expected to sign a long-term deal at Castropher Straße tomorrow.

Sky Sport have exclusively revealed that VfL Bochum’s transfer efforts to sign Moritz Göttlicher may have paid off.

The Ruhr club has supposedly reached an agreement in principle with Bayern Munich for their academy prospect.

The 17-year-old midfield talent joins Bochum with immediate effect. Göttlicher is scheduled to undergo a medical tomorrow, Friday.

Should everything go according to plan, Göttlicher will subsequently sign a five-and-a-half-year contract with the 2.Bundesliga side.

Sky Germany’s very own transfer journalist Florian Plettenberg reports that Bochum will pay a very low six-figure transfer fee to Bayern.
